What is the least number you can divide by 5 to get a three-digit quotient?

Answer: To find the least number that you can divide by 5 to get a three-digit quotient, we need to consider the smallest three-digit number. The smallest three-digit number is 100.
Since we want to know what number divided by 5 will give 100, we can set up a simple division equation: \[ \text{Unknown Number} \div 5 = 100 \]
To solve for the unknown number, we multiply both sides of the equation by 5: \[ \text{Unknown Number} = 100 \times 5 \]
Now, let's do the multiplication: \[ \text{Unknown Number} = 500 \]
Therefore, the least number that you can divide by 5 to obtain a three-digit quotient is 500.
